Indian Paintbrush
(Castilleja miniata)
- Size: 0.5-3' tall
- Seasonal Habits: Perennial
- Toxicity: Toxic to Horses
The showy red structures are technically bracts, a type of modified leaf, and not petals. The actual flower petals are rather inconspicuous, although the tip of the sepals are tinged with red as well. There is a form of this species that has yellow bracts (Castilleja coccinea f. lutescens), as well as a separate closely related species that also has yellow bracts (Castilleja sessiliflora)
